Output 8c51ef1aeb22482104a1499fbfd50a4d117320879de3613e459e69f1f56c55ac:0

value
21086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c70a0b91147a8c033cf7fa3ecad41ec9ac3564 OP_EQUAL
address
3A4HrVKZsQinU8nY15VYWaDccrLMUp3yfx
transaction
8c51ef1aeb22482104a1499fbfd50a4d117320879de3613e459e69f1f56c55ac